This dive site, Stimpy's, is located near the renowned Stimpy’s surf break in the Philippines. It features a gently sloping reef adorned with impressive large coral heads, scattered pinnacles, and interspersed sandy patches, making navigation straightforward and enjoyable. The site offers an inviting environment for divers of all experience levels, from beginners to seasoned enthusiasts.
The marine life here is vibrant and varied, providing plenty to observe. Divers can expect to spot colorful anemones, intricate nudibranchs, charming pufferfish, distinctive triggerfish, graceful butterfly fish, and resilient sea cucumbers. Keep an eye out for the elusive banded pipefish, and with a bit of luck, you might also encounter octopus, majestic stingrays, and various wrasse species weaving through the coral formations.
Stimpy's is a rewarding dive at any time, but it becomes particularly engaging when ocean swells introduce a gentle surge, enhancing the sense of motion underwater. The shallow depths and calm conditions generally make it suitable for both scuba diving and freediving. This site is excellent for macro photography due to its small stuff, and its overall healthy reef system provides a rich and accessible underwater experience.
